
Jade Cargill appears poised for an imminent WWE return after being spotted in Buffalo, New York on Friday. According to PWInsider, her presence near Toronto – just a short drive from where Elimination Chamber takes place – strongly suggests her comeback is approaching quickly.
Cargill has been absent from WWE programming since November 22, when she suffered a brutal backstage attack on SmackDown. This incident wrote her off television, leaving fans wondering about her return timeline.
Her absence from the WWE Performance Center in Florida further supports the likelihood of her return being imminent. Sources indicate she has been medically cleared to compete and could appear as early as Elimination Chamber or shortly before WrestleMania 41.
The anticipated storyline upon her return will reportedly focus on revealing who orchestrated the November attack that sidelined her. This mystery opponent would presumably become her first feud since returning to action.
Cargill’s potential appearance at Elimination Chamber would add another significant element to an already stacked premium live event as WWE builds toward WrestleMania 41.
